Looks like a reasonable site. And as I mentioned in my PM response to you, www.findchips.com is a good website for finding distributors of chips and components. Digikey.com and Mouser.com are also used a lot for buying parts.
 
By the way, www.digikey.com has an excellent search utility. If you don't have a specific manufacturer and part number, but know that you want a 10W 10-ohm resistor (for example), you can do a search at digikey to find manufacturers and part #'s. Once you have that, you can get a comparison price at mouser or other places.

Looks like the unit is designed to take line level audio.
Like the record out jacks on a stereo amp or audio out from a CD player.
If you want control of the modulation levels, you want to add small audio mixer.

If you are using speaker or headphone output you will need some more circuitry, but you should be able to get a connecting cable designed for recording speaker output. These includes the required matching network.
Note that some audio speaker connections will not work with a common ground and will be damaged.

Power can be a 1.5 battery which should last quite a while. So a regulator would not be necessary.

Definitely do not increase the value of the small antenna coupling capacitor, and do not use a high-gain antenna. Pretty much any modification of the design puts it over the FCC limits. Range will be (and should be) a couple tens of meters.

The audio out from the TDA7000 is 70mv.
You could probably feed this into microphone in on an audio amp or design your own with the LM386.
Volume on a line in input will be very low.

As far as stereo goes the unfiltered audio output contains the 19khz stereo pilot and other data for stereo.
If I read the schematic correctly the cap next to the 22k resistor on pin 2 is a filter to attenuate the pilot and stereo data.
You would eliminate this part if feeding a stereo decoder.
The LM3010 is an obsolete (but available) stereo decoder chip.
The support circuitry requires some fairly sophisticated tuning.
